Jessica Watson, a 16-year-old Australian teen, crossed the finish line of a round-the-world journey Saturday in her pink yacht after seven months at sea. She has become the youngest sailor to circle the globe solo, nonstop and unassisted. Thousands of spectators erupted into cheers as Jessica sailed into Sydney Harbour, the finale to an epic adventure in which she battled 12-metre waves, homesickness and critics who said she'd never make it home alive. "She said she'd sail around the world, and she has," a tearful Julie Watson said as she watched her grinning daughter cruise past the finish line from a nearby boat. "She's home." Jessica waved as she sailed past the finish line at the entrance to Sydney Harbour in Sydney, Australia, capping off a voyage of nearly 23,000 nautical mile. She gasped, laughed and waved her arms frantically as she caught sight of her parents when they pulled alongside her 10-metre yacht, Ella's Pink Lady. The teen was set to touch land for the first time in 210 days by docking at the city's iconic Opera House, where she was to be greeted by throngs of fans, the Prime Minister and her family.
